Politehica din Bucuresti proiect de diplomă Facultatea transporturi



Yüklə 1,46 Mb.
səhifə14/104
tarix09.01.2022
ölçüsü1,46 Mb.
#91958
1   ...   10   11   12   13   14   15   16   17   ...   104
1.2.8 Timpul de raspuns la întreruperi
Raspunsul pentru executarea tuturor întreruperilor permise de AVR este dat în minim patru cicluri de ceas. Dupa patru cicluri de ceas adresa vectorului de program pentru întreruperea actuala este executată. În timpul celor patru cicluri de ceas , Program Counter-ul este în stivă. În mod normal vectorul sare la întreruperea de rutină şi această saritură durează trei cicluri de ceas. Dacă are loc o întrerupere în timpul executări unor instrucţiuni care durează mai multe cicluri de ceas aceasta va fi terminata înainte de a executa întreruperea. Dacă are loc o întrerupere în timp ce MCU este în stand-by executarea întreruperi durează patru cicluri de ceas. Această creştere a timpului se datorează faptului că MCU este în stand-by şi trebuie să iasă din această stare pentru a se executa întreruperea.

1.3 Organizarea memoriei

ATmega 16 AVR are două spaţii de memorie principală, spaţiul pentru Memoria de Date şi pentru Memoria de Program. În plus, ATmega16 are şi o memorie nevolatilă EEPROM pentru memorarea datelor. Toate cele trei tipuri de memorie sunt cu adresare liniară.

Fig.3.7 Memoria de program

ATmega 16 conţine o memorie flash reprogramabilă (In-system On-chip) de 16 Ko pentru programe. Deoarece toate comenzile pentru AVR sunt de 16 şi 32 biţi, Flash-ul este organizat ca 8Kx16. Pentru securitatea software-ului , spaţiul pentru memoria de programe Flash este împarţit în doua secţiuni: secţiunea de program boot şi secţiunea pentru programe de aplicaţie.

Memoria Flash suportă cel putin 10000 de cicluri de scriere/ ştergere. Counter-ul programului de la ATmega 16 (PC) are o lungime de 13 biţi, ceea ce permite adresarea unei memorii de 8*1024 locaţii de 16 biţi.


Yüklə 1,46 Mb.

Dostları ilə paylaş:
1   ...   10   11   12   13   14   15   16   17   ...   104




Verilənlər bazası müəlliflik hüququ ilə müdafiə olunur ©muhaz.org 2024
rəhbərliyinə müraciət

gir | qeydiyyatdan keç
    Ana səhifə


yükləyin